Analyst - Benefits
Desjardins
Montreal, Canada
15d ago

Desjardins Group is the largest cooperative financial group in Canada, and one of the largest employers in the country. It offers a full range of financial products and services and is home to a wealth of expertise in property and casualty insurance, life and health insurance, wealth management, services for businesses of all sizes, securities brokerage, asset management, venture capital, and secure, leading-

edge virtual access methods.

Job Level

NV-07The person in this position is responsible for the analysis and processing of disability benefit claims. The successful candidate compiles information regarding the cause and context of health-

related absences. The incumbent establishes a return-to-work action plan. The person is the employee's main contact throughout the absence period.

General Information on the Position

Main Responsibilities

  • Process claims for disability benefits in compliance with the clauses of the group insurance contract.
  • Communicate with the employee and the employee's manager to obtain all the information needed to establish the causes and context for the absence.
  • Accept or refuse the claim for disability benefits and communicate the decision to the employee and the employee's manager according to the defined procedure.
  • Establish a return-to-work action plan for each case of absence processed. Communicate to the employee and the employee's manager the content of the return-
  • to-work action plan and advise the HR resource person, as applicable.

  • Define the scope of any personalized support mandate, which will be assigned to a disability management resource person or health professional chosen by the incumbent.
  • Continue to monitor the progress of the mandate and, if necessary, make the appropriate adjustments based on any changes in the employee's situation.

  • Communicate with the health management advisor to coordinate the action to be taken with the HR resource person, employee and the employee's manager for any case of absence presenting a specific job-related problem.
  • Establish the benefit amount, determine the payable period, proceed with payment and carry out the necessary follow up.
  • Codify and enter data in the appropriate systems.

  • Maintain good relationships and act in partnership with Desjardins Group resources and external partners involved in the absence management for health-related reasons.
  • Help seek continuous improvement opportunities in line with disability management-related activities in collaboration with peers
  • Qualifications

  • College diploma in a related field
  • Two (2) years of relevant experience in disability file management with an insurer (required)
  • Proficient speaker, advanced knowledge of English
  • Written communications

    Professionalism and attention to detail

    Other working conditions

  • Number of jobs available : 1
  • Job Family

    Life and Health Insurance (G)

    Apply
    Apply
    My Email
    By clicking on "Continue", I give neuvoo consent to process my data and to send me email alerts, as detailed in neuvoo's Privacy Policy . I may withdraw my consent or unsubscribe at any time.
    Continue
    Application form